You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@maven.apache.org by be...@apache.org on 2010/09/26 19:24:36 UTC

svn commit: r1001483 - in /maven/components/branches/maven-2.0.x: build.xml maven-ant-tasks-2.0.8.jar maven-ant-tasks-2.1.1.jar

Author: bentmann
Date: Sun Sep 26 17:24:36 2010
New Revision: 1001483

URL: http://svn.apache.org/viewvc?rev=1001483&view=rev
Log:
o Fixed bootstrap to work with Ant 1.8.x

Added:
    maven/components/branches/maven-2.0.x/maven-ant-tasks-2.1.1.jar   (with props)
Removed:
    maven/components/branches/maven-2.0.x/maven-ant-tasks-2.0.8.jar
Modified:
    maven/components/branches/maven-2.0.x/build.xml

Modified: maven/components/branches/maven-2.0.x/build.xml
URL: http://svn.apache.org/viewvc/maven/components/branches/maven-2.0.x/build.xml?rev=1001483&r1=1001482&r2=1001483&view=diff
==============================================================================
--- maven/components/branches/maven-2.0.x/build.xml (original)
+++ maven/components/branches/maven-2.0.x/build.xml Sun Sep 26 17:24:36 2010
@@ -20,8 +20,8 @@ under the License.
 <project default="all" basedir="." xmlns:artifact="urn:maven-artifact-ant">
   
   <target name="initTaskDefs" unless="taskdefs.inited">
-    <xmlproperty file="pom.xml" prefix="pom.xml" />
-    <path id="maven-ant-tasks.classpath" path="maven-ant-tasks-2.0.8.jar"/>
+    <xmlproperty file="pom.xml" prefix="xmlPom" />
+    <path id="maven-ant-tasks.classpath" path="maven-ant-tasks-2.1.1.jar"/>
     <typedef resource="org/apache/maven/artifact/ant/antlib.xml" uri="urn:maven-artifact-ant" classpathref="maven-ant-tasks.classpath"/>
     <property name="taskdefs.inited" value="true"/>
   </target>
@@ -64,10 +64,9 @@ under the License.
   </target>
 
   <target name="init" depends="isMavenHomeSet,initLocalRepo">
-    <xmlproperty prefix="pom" file="pom.xml"/>
     <basename file="${maven.home}" property="maven.home.basename"/>
     <dirname file="${maven.home}" property="maven.home.dirname"/>
-    <property name="maven.home.basename.expected" value="apache-maven-${pom.project.version}"/>
+    <property name="maven.home.basename.expected" value="apache-maven-${xmlPom.project.version}"/>
   </target>
 
   <target name="clean-bootstrap" description="cleans up generated bootstrap classes">
@@ -75,10 +74,9 @@ under the License.
   </target>
 
   <target name="pull" depends="init, read-poms" unless="skip.pull">
-    <property name="verbose" value="false"/>
     <property name="bootstrap.repository" value="${basedir}/bootstrap-repository"/>
     <!-- Pull the dependencies that Maven needs to build -->
-    <artifact:dependencies pathId="pom.pathid" filesetId="pom.fileset" verbose="${verbose}">
+    <artifact:dependencies pathId="pom.pathid" filesetId="pom.fileset">
        <!--
        <localRepository path="${bootstrap.repository}"/>
        -->
@@ -86,7 +84,7 @@ under the License.
     </artifact:dependencies>
     
     <!-- Pull the dependencies for Modello -->
-    <artifact:dependencies pathId="modello.pathid" filesetId="modello.fileset" verbose="${verbose}">
+    <artifact:dependencies pathId="modello.pathid" filesetId="modello.fileset">
        <!--
        <localRepository path="${bootstrap.repository}"/>
        -->
@@ -147,14 +145,14 @@ under the License.
     </path>
 
     <mkdir dir="bootstrap/target/classes"/>
-    <javac destdir="bootstrap/target/classes" encoding="UTF-8" source="1.4" target="1.4" debug="${debug}">
+    <javac destdir="bootstrap/target/classes" encoding="UTF-8" source="1.4" target="1.4" debug="${debug}" includeAntRuntime="false">
       <src refid="sources"/>
       <classpath refid="pom.pathid"/>
     </javac>
 
     <!-- DGF generating a fake pom.properties so Maven thinks it has a version number -->
     <mkdir dir="bootstrap/target/classes/META-INF/maven/org.apache.maven/maven-core"/>
-    <echo message="version=${pom.project.version}"
+    <echo message="version=${xmlPom.project.version}"
           file="bootstrap/target/classes/META-INF/maven/org.apache.maven/maven-core/pom.properties"/>
 
     <path id="maven.classpath">
@@ -171,6 +169,7 @@ under the License.
       <arg value="-e"/>
       <arg value="clean"/>
       <arg value="install"/>
+      <arg value="-Dmaven.repo.local=${maven.repo.local}"/>
     </java>
   </target>
 
@@ -294,8 +293,8 @@ under the License.
 
   <target name="with-its" depends="all,run-its"/>
   
-  <target name="set-temp-maven-home" depends="read-poms">
-    <property name="maven.home" location="${java.io.tmpdir}/apache-maven-${pom.version}"/>
+  <target name="set-temp-maven-home" depends="initTaskDefs">
+    <property name="maven.home" location="${java.io.tmpdir}/apache-maven-${xmlPom.project.version}"/>
     <echo>Using temporary maven install directory: ${maven.home}</echo>
   </target>
   

Added: maven/components/branches/maven-2.0.x/maven-ant-tasks-2.1.1.jar
URL: http://svn.apache.org/viewvc/maven/components/branches/maven-2.0.x/maven-ant-tasks-2.1.1.jar?rev=1001483&view=auto
==============================================================================
Binary file - no diff available.

Propchange: maven/components/branches/maven-2.0.x/maven-ant-tasks-2.1.1.jar
------------------------------------------------------------------------------
    svn:mime-type = application/octet-stream